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Alfandega da Fe's airport?
Alfandega da Fe is served by just a single airport, Dr. Francisco de Sa Carneiro Airport (OPO).
How many airlines fly to Alfandega da Fe?
There are 23 airlines that fly into Alfandega da Fe from 83 airports around the world.
Which airlines fly to Alfandega da Fe?
TAP Portugal operates the majority of the flights to Alfandega da Fe. Catching a TAP Portugal flight from Lisbon District is the most popular way to get there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Alfandega da Fe?
With around 793 nonstop flights operating every week, you’ll be touching down in Alfandega da Fe before you have time to say, “Are we there yet?”
Where are the most popular flights to Alfandega da Fe departing from?
Flights to Alfandega da Fe from Madrid, Lisbon District and London airports are highly sought after.
How long is the flight to Alfandega da Fe Airport?
If you’re heading to Alfandega da Fe from Lisbon District, you’ll have a flight time of 1 hour. Those setting off from Madrid can expect to be airborne for 1 hour and 17 minutes. From Orly it’s about 2 hours and 12 minutes away.

How to survive the flight to Alfandega da Fe?
If you’re not prepared, air travel can be overwhelming. But there’s no need to worry. Follow these tips and tricks and enjoy a comfortable start to your vacation in Alfandega da Fe.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• A plane trip can be easy if you carry the right gear. Firstly, you’ll want a few basic toiletry items, such as a toothbrush and some deodorant, a fresh change of clothes and a magazine or two. Next, leave space in your bag for your laptop, a charger, any vital medications and perhaps a quality neck pillow as well. Lastly, be sure to bring your passport, travel docs and your credit cards.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Check carefully that you don’t have a sharp object lurking in your hand luggage. Other restricted items include flammable or explosive products, such as aerosol cans and bleach, and gels and liquids in containers with a capacity of more than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ters).

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your number one priority is to be as comfortable as you can. Layer up in natural-fiber clothing and remember to pack a cardigan in case it gets cold in the cabin. Always go with roomy, flat shoes as your feet may swell during the journey. Leave the stilettos and chunky boots in your checked luggage.
  • Unfortunately, a risk of long flights is developing de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by extended periods of inactivity. To prevent this, make the most of every opportunity to stretch your legs and walk around the cabin. Compression tights and socks are another easy way to help reduce this risk.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Alfandega da Fe?
Being organized before your flight will make your getaway to Alfandega da Fe a pleasure. We’ve compiled some handy tips for a speedy journey past security:

  • Airport security personnel first need to verify that you have a valid ID and travel documents before you can proceed any further. Have them close by, ready for inspection.
  • The X-ray machine is up next.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as your coat or jacket. They’ll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• For just a few moments, you’ll need to unplug from technology. Your phone, tablet and any other electronic devices must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Remove all liquids and gels from your hand lu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it inside a single quart-size (one liter),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a sensible footwear choice as you’re less likely to have to remove them when going through security. Hiking boots and heavier-style shoes are usually subjected to additional screening.
  • Sharp items such as knives and scissors are not allowed on board. They’ll be seized at security, so pack them in your checked luggage.
